如何用大数据分析天气预报
-
大数据分析在天气预报中的应用越来越广泛,通过收集大量的气象数据、气候数据、地理数据等信息,结合各种算法和模型进行分析和预测,可以提高天气预报的准确性和可靠性。以下是如何使用大数据分析天气预报的一般步骤和方法:
-
数据收集:首先需要收集大量的气象数据,包括气温、湿度、风速、降雨量等实时数据,以及历史气象数据、卫星遥感数据、雷达数据等。这些数据可以通过气象站、卫星、雷达等多种渠道获取。
-
数据清洗和处理:收集到的数据往往存在各种噪音和异常值,需要进行数据清洗和处理,包括去除重复数据、填补缺失值、处理异常值等,以确保数据的质量和准确性。
-
特征提取:在数据处理的基础上,需要提取一些特征变量,这些特征变量可以是气象数据的统计特征、空间特征、时间特征等,用来描述气象现象的特点和规律。
-
模型建立:建立适合天气预报的模型是关键步骤,常用的模型包括回归模型、时间序列模型、机器学习模型等。通过训练模型,可以学习气象数据之间的关系和规律,从而进行未来天气的预测。
-
模型评估和优化:建立模型后,需要对模型进行评估和优化,评估模型的准确性、稳定性、泛化能力等指标,根据评估结果对模型进行调整和优化,以提高预报的准确性和可靠性。
-
实时监测和更新:天气预报是一个动态过程,气象数据会不断更新,模型也需要不断优化和调整。因此,需要建立实时监测系统,及时更新数据和模型,以保持预报的准确性和实用性。
总的来说,通过大数据分析,可以更准确地预测未来的天气情况,为人们的生产生活提供更好的帮助和指导。
1年前 -
-
天气预报是大数据分析在实际生活中的一个重要应用领域之一。大数据分析可以帮助气象学家和气象部门更准确地预测天气变化,提高预报的准确性。下面将介绍如何利用大数据分析来进行天气预报。
首先,大数据分析在天气预报中的应用主要包括以下几个方面:
-
数据收集和处理:天气预报需要大量的气象数据作为基础。大数据技术可以帮助气象部门收集、存储和处理海量的气象数据,包括气温、湿度、风速、气压等各种气象要素数据。这些数据可以通过气象卫星、气象雷达、气象站等设备进行实时采集,并使用大数据技术进行存储和管理。
-
数据分析和模型建立:大数据分析可以帮助气象学家利用历史气象数据进行分析,发现气象要素之间的关联性和规律性。基于这些分析结果,可以建立气象预测模型,预测未来的天气变化。大数据技术可以帮助处理复杂的气象数据,提取特征并训练模型,以提高天气预报的准确性。
-
实时监测和预警:大数据分析还可以帮助实时监测气象数据,及时发现天气变化的趋势和规律。当发现可能出现恶劣天气情况时,可以通过大数据分析预警系统向相关部门和公众发布预警信息,以减少灾害损失。
接下来,具体来看如何用大数据分析进行天气预报:
-
数据收集和处理:首先,需要收集各种气象数据,包括气温、湿度、风速、气压等数据。这些数据可以通过气象卫星、气象雷达、气象站等设备进行实时采集。然后,利用大数据技术对这些数据进行存储和管理,建立起一个完整的气象数据平台。
-
数据分析和模型建立:在收集到足够的气象数据后,可以利用大数据分析技术对这些数据进行分析,挖掘数据之间的关联性和规律性。可以使用机器学习算法、深度学习算法等技术建立气象预测模型,预测未来的天气变化。通过不断优化模型,提高预测准确性。
-
实时监测和预警:利用大数据分析技术实时监测气象数据,及时发现可能出现的恶劣天气情况。可以建立预警系统,当监测到可能出现恶劣天气时,自动发布预警信息给相关部门和公众,以减少灾害损失。
总的来说,大数据分析在天气预报中的应用可以帮助提高预报的准确性和及时性,为人们的生产生活提供更可靠的气象信息。通过不断地优化和改进大数据分析技术,可以进一步提高天气预报的准确性,为社会各界提供更好的气象服务。
1年前 -
-
用大数据分析天气预报
天气预报是指根据气象学原理和气象观测数据,利用气象仪器和设备进行气象观测,再通过气象预报员对观测数据进行分析和判断,推算未来天气情况的一种预测活动。而随着大数据技术的发展,大数据分析在天气预报领域的应用也逐渐增多。通过大数据分析,可以更准确地预测未来的天气情况,提高预报的准确性和精度。本文将介绍如何利用大数据分析天气预报,包括数据采集、数据处理、模型建立和预测结果展示等方面。
数据采集
1. 气象观测数据
天气预报的第一步是收集气象观测数据,包括温度、湿度、气压、风向、风速等数据。这些数据可以通过气象站、卫星、雷达等设备进行观测和采集。大数据技术可以帮助处理庞大的观测数据,提取有用信息。
2. 地理信息数据
地理信息数据也是天气预报中重要的数据来源,包括地形、海洋、湖泊、河流等地理信息。这些数据可以通过地理信息系统(GIS)进行采集和处理,与气象数据结合,提高预报的准确性。
数据处理
1. 数据清洗
在进行大数据分析之前,需要对采集到的数据进行清洗和处理,包括去除异常值、填补缺失值、数据格式转换等操作。数据清洗是确保数据质量的重要步骤,可以减少误差,提高预测的准确性。
2. 特征工程
特征工程是指对原始数据进行处理,提取有效特征以供模型分析和建模。在天气预报中,可以根据气象观测数据和地理信息数据提取温度、湿度、风向、地形等特征,用于建立预测模型。
3. 数据可视化
数据可视化是将处理后的数据以图表、地图等形式展示出来,帮助分析师更直观地理解数据。通过数据可视化,可以发现数据之间的关联性,为建立预测模型提供参考。
模型建立
1. 机器学习模型
在大数据分析中,常用的模型包括线性回归、决策树、随机森林、神经网络等。这些模型可以通过历史气象数据进行训练,学习天气变化的规律,从而预测未来的天气情况。
2. 深度学习模型
深度学习模型在天气预报中也有应用,如循环神经网络(RNN)、长短期记忆网络(LSTM)等。这些模型可以捕捉时间序列数据中的长期依赖关系,提高预测的准确性。
3. 集成学习模型
集成学习是将多个基础模型进行组合,得到更加准确和稳定的预测结果。在天气预报中,可以通过集成学习方法如Bagging、Boosting等提高预报的精度。
预测结果展示
1. 实时监测
通过大数据分析,可以实现对天气情况的实时监测和预测。预测结果可以以图表、地图等形式展示,帮助用户更直观地了解未来的天气变化。
2. 预警系统
基于大数据分析的天气预警系统可以及时发布天气预警信息,帮助公众做好防范措施。预警信息可以根据不同地区、不同天气情况进行分类,提高预测的精度和针对性。
3. 数据分析报告
大数据分析结果可以生成数据分析报告,总结分析结果、趋势预测等信息。数据分析报告可以帮助气象部门、政府部门等机构制定应对措施,保障公众安全。
通过以上步骤,利用大数据分析天气预报可以更准确地预测未来的天气情况,提高预报的准确性和精度。同时,大数据技术也为天气预报带来了更多的可能性,可以根据实时数据进行动态调整,更好地应对突发天气变化。
1年前


